Abstract
In this paper, we consider an optomechanical system with a Kerr downconversion element in the presence of pump laser phase noise (LPN). In particular, we study the effect of phase fluctuations on entanglement generation in the presence of a nonlinear Kerr downconverter. The steady-state entanglement spectrum depends upon the parametric gain and phase fluctuations associated with the driving field. Interestingly, our results show that optomechanical entanglement exists even for non-zero LPN. It has been shown that the presence of Kerr downconverter nonlinearity improves the robustness of the entanglement against the input LPN.
